A Digital Star is Born | YouTube, TikTok and Journalism (Chris Stokel-Walker, Journalist)
Chris Stokel-Walker is a tech and internet culture journalist.
Last year, Chris published his seminal book “YouTubers: How YouTube Shook Up TV and Created a New Generation of Stars," discussing the history of the platform and the effects it has had on society. He joins us this week to expand upon the title, as well as discuss the rise of TikTok, emerging platforms, and the role of tech during quarantine.
Chris has written for the likes of Wired, The BBC, The Telegraph, The Guardian, Newsweek and The Economist,
Topics of discussion include: the state of journalism, YouTube and TikTok, new media entrepreneurialism, parasocial relationships, the demise of Vine and Byte, participation culture, fandom, and the habits of young people.
